Few days back, iPhone Dev team had released a new version of Redsn0w for iOS 5 that also included the PwnageTool functionality, which allows users to create a custom iOS firmware file that can be used to update the iPhone to jailbroken iOS 5, while preserving the baseband so that they can use Ultrasn0w to unlock it.
In this guide, we will take you through the step by step procedure to jailbreak iPhone running iOS 5 without updating the baseband using Redsn0w.
Here are some important points to note before you proceed.
- This guide is meant for iPhone 4 and iPhone 3GS users who are interested in unlocking their iPhone using Ultrasn0w – a software method. iPod touch 4G and iPod touch 3G users can checkout this guide, while iPad users can checkout this guide.
- If you don’t care about unlocking your iPhone and/or preserving the baseband then checkout this step-by-step guide.
- This guide is meant only Mac users as Redsn0w with the PwnageTool functionality is only available for Mac users.
- This guide is meant only for GSM iPhone users.
- This guide is only applicable if you haven’t upgraded to iOS 5.
- Please go through our latest status update on jailbreaking iOS 5 to figure out if you should jailbreak iOS 5.
- Redsn0w 0.9.9b6 only supports a tethered jailbreak, which means that you need to connect your iPhone to the computer on every reboot.
- Please note that jailbreaking your iPhone may void your warranty and hence proceed with caution and at your own risk.
- Please do not forget to backup your iPhone before you proceed. You can refer to this post for instructions on how to backup your iPhone.
- If you’ve jailbroken your iPhone then you can use jailbreak apps such as AptBackup, PkgBackup or xBackup from Cydia to take a backup of all the jailbreak apps and tweaks so you can reinstall them easily after successfully jailbreaking your iPhone rather then installing them individually. However, since you’re moving from iOS 4.x to iOS 5, it may be a good idea to reinstall the jailbreak apps to avoid compatibility issues.
- After the jailbreaking process is complete, do not forget to checkout our article on tips to keep your iPhone secure.
- Please ensure you are running latest version of iTunes i.e. iTunes 10.5 or later.
- Known issue: iBooks keeps crashing after jailbreaking iPhone using this method. Dev team is currently working to fix the issue.
You can follow these step-by-step instructions to jailbreak your iPod touch 4G or iPod touch 3G:
Step 1: Download Redsn0w 0.9.9b7 for Mac from this link and save the application in a folder named “Redsn0w” on your desktop.
Step 2: You need to download both the iOS 5 firmware file (use Firefox or Chrome to download the firmware file instead of using Internet Explorer or Safari):
iOS 5 firmware file for iPhone 4 from this link (iPhone3,1_5.0_9A334_Restore.ipsw)
iOS 5 firmware file for iPhone 3GS from this link (iPhone2,1_5.0_9A334_Restore.ipsw)
Step 3: Double click the Redsn0w zip file and extract the application to the Redsn0w folder.
Step 4: Connect your iPhone to the computer, which should automatically launch iTunes.
Step 5: Navigate back to the Redsn0w folder and launch the Redsn0w application.
Step 6: Click on the “Extras” button.
Step 7: Here click on the “Custom IPSW” button from the options.
Step 8: Navigate to the Redsn0w folder on the desktop and select the downloaded iOS 5 firmware file (iPhone 4 users – please select iPhone3,1_5.0_9A334_Restore.ipsw and iPhone 3GS users – please select iPhone2,1_5.0_9A334_Restore.ipsw).
Step 9: Redsn0w should now creating the custom iOS 5 firmware file.
Step 10: Once the custom iOS 5 firmware file is successfully created, you will be notified with a dialogue box. Click on the Ok button to continue. You will notice that Redsn0w has created the custom iOS 5 firmware file with a prefix “NO_BB_”. So custom iOS 5 firmware file for iPhone 4 will be NO_BB_iPhone3,1_5.0_9A334_Restore.ipsw and for iPhone 3GS it will be NO_BB_iPhone2,1_5.0_9A334_Restore.ipsw.
Step 11: You will now need to put your iPod touch into the DFU mode. Redsn0w will take you through the necessary steps:
(a) Hold the Power button on iPod touch down for 3 seconds:
(b) Now simultaneously hold the iPod touch and keep the two buttons pressed for 10 seconds:
(c) Now release the Power button while keeping the Home button pressed until Redsn0w detects the device:
Step 12: Redsn0w will run the Limera1n exploit.
Step 13: You will be notified when your iPhone is in Pwned DFU mode. The Pwned DFU will allow you to restore your iPhone using the custom iOS 5 firmware file.
Step 14: Now launch iTunes.
Step 15: From the ‘Devices‘ section on the left pane of iTunes, select your iPhone. Now, hold down the Option button and click the ‘Restore‘ button.
Important Note: It is very important that you hold down the Option button else you will end up accidentally upgrading your iPhone to iOS 5, so please follow the instructions carefully.
Step 16: Navigate to the Redsn0w folder on the desktop and select the downloaded iOS 5 firmware file (iPhone 4 users – please select NO_BB_iPhone3,1_5.0_9A334_Restore.ipsw and iPhone 3GS users – please select NO_BB_iPhone2,1_5.0_9A334_Restore.ipsw). Click on the ‘Choose‘ button to let iTunes update your iPhone with the jailbroken custom iOS 5 firmware. You will be asked to setup your iPhone either from a previous backup or setup as a new iPhone, select the backup you want for your device (ideally should be the most recent one). Wait for iTunes to finish.
After this, you need to follow the instructions in our step-by-step guide to jailbreak your iPhone on iOS 5.
If you’re new to the jailbreaking world and wondering what to do after jailbreaking your iPhone, checkout our jailbreak apps category page to find out the apps you can install on your iPhone using the Cydia app. Please note that some of the jailbreak apps and tweaks are still not compatible with iOS 5 so please be cautious while installing them.
Note: Once Redsn0w has finished jailbreaking your iPhone, you will need to boot it tethered, which means that if you need to reboot your iPhone it will be stuck on the Apple logo. All you need to do is rerun Redsn0w and this time click on Extras and then click on Just boot from the list of options and follow the on screen instructions to reboot your iPhone.
Troubleshooting:
How to fix the White/Blank Cydia icon issue:
If you notice the white Cydia icon (which fails to launch) after successfully jailbreaking your iPod touch. Then follow these steps to fix the issue.
- Launch Redsn0w again.
- Click on Extras and then click on Just Boot from the list of options.
- You will now be prompted to plug your iPhone to the computer and switch it off. Follow the instructions in the correct sequence and click on ‘Next‘ to move to the next screen:
- You will now need to put your iPhone into the DFU mode. Redsn0w will take you through the necessary steps:
- Hold the Power button on iPhone down for 3 seconds.
- Now simultaneously hold the iPhone and keep the two buttons pressed for 10 seconds.
- Now release the Power button while keeping the Home button pressed until Redsn0w detects the device.
- Your device will reboot and you will see the Pwnage icon on your iPod touch’s screen for few minutes.
- After your iPhone is successfully rebooted, you will see the regular Cydia icon (brown). You should now be able to launch Cydia without any issue.
Hope this helped. Please don’t forget to let us know how it goes in the comments and drop us a line if you hit any issues.
Update:
Download link for Redns0w has been updated with the latest version – Redsn0w 0.9.9 beta 7